I think NJT probably could afford to eliminate the zone system on local bus routes within New Jersey. To do so the base fare would like have to be a bit higher that a 1-zone fare now. I suspect that the real money issue is on the routes to and from New York City and Philadelphia, and some of the longer routes within New Jersey (e.g. route 67).

Many years ago AC Transit had zone fares on all their routes throughout the East Bay. Later, AC eliminated zone charges on local routes, keeping them only for transbay and the handful of express routes into downtown Oakland. While the motivation for the change was to cut back on drivers being beaten up at zone boundaries, I suspect that there was not that much of a revenue impact since not that many passengers ride for a long distance on local bus routes (the trip takes too long).

While there may be some people making a 5-zone trip on NJT's route 62 (soon to be 62 + 48), overall, that's not so many people that the elimination of zones on that route would be noticed on a system-wide basis. Nor can I see many people changing from riding the 116 for a quick trip now for a cheaper (and much more tedious) journey on the 62 + PATH.
